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"different specifications and"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ing various requirements or details related to a product, project, or process. Example: "The project requires different specifications and standards to ensure quality and compliance."

FAQs
How can I use "different specifications and" in a sentence?
You can use "different specifications and" to indicate that there are varying requirements or details for something. For example, "The project requires different specifications and standards to ensure quality and compliance."
What are some alternatives to "different specifications and"?
Alternatives include "varied specifications and", "diverse specifications and", or "distinct specifications and", depending on the nuances you want to convey.
Is it better to use "different specifications and" or "various specifications and"?
Both "different specifications and" and "various specifications and" are correct. The choice depends on the specific context and the nuance you wish to convey. "Different" emphasizes distinction, while "various" emphasizes variety.
What does "different specifications and tuning" mean?
"Different specifications and tuning" refers to variations in the detailed requirements and adjustments made to a system or component. For example, "The complete vehicle lineup includes multiple models and engine configurations, all with different specifications and tuning."
